Language Teachers at Work: Linking Materials with Classroom Teaching
5
 
 
Language Teachers at Work: Linking Materials with Classroom TeachingThis book examines a ubiquitous, yet under-researched, area of language education, i.e., language teachers' use of curriculum materials. It particularly focuses on EFL teachers' use of prescribed curriculum materials in higher education in Mainland China and presents a qualitative, multi-case study involving four Chinese EFL teachers and eight students (two students from each teacher’s class) at one university in Mainland China. Drawing on data from pre-lesson and post-lesson interviews with the teachers, lesson observations, and documents in three consecutive semesters at the target university, the book delineates the processes of materials use in classroom settings.

Uncovering Ideology in English Language Teaching: Identifying the 'Native Speaker' Frame
4
 
 
Uncovering Ideology in English Language Teaching: Identifying the 'Native Speaker' FrameThis book introduces the concept of the ‘native speaker’ frame: a perceptual filter within English Language Teaching (ELT) which views the linguistic and cultural norms and the educational technology of the anglophone West as being normative, while the norms and practices of non-Western countries are viewed as deficient. Based on a rich source of ethnographic data, and employing a frame analysis approach, it investigates the ways in which this ‘native-speaker’ framing influenced the construction and operation of a Japanese university EFL program.

Teaching Language and Content in Multicultural and Multilingual Classrooms: CLIL and EMI Approaches
4
 
 
Teaching Language and Content in Multicultural and Multilingual Classrooms: CLIL and EMI ApproachesThis edited book explores critical issues relating to Content and Language Integrated Learning (CLIL) and English as a Medium of Instruction (EMI), setting out their similarities and differences to demystify the terms and their implications for classroom practice. The authors show how CLIL and EMI practices are carried out in different institutional contexts and demonstrate how both approaches can benefit language and content acquisition. This book is addressed to second/foreign language teaching staff involved in teaching in English at primary education, secondary education, and higher education levels.

Evaluating Second Language Vocabulary and Grammar Instruction
6
 
 
Evaluating Second Language Vocabulary and Grammar InstructionProviding a much-needed critical synthesis of research on teaching vocabulary and grammar to students of a second or foreign language, this book puts the research into perspective in order to distil recommendations for language teaching. Boers evaluates a comprehensive range of both well-established and lesser-known research strands and classroom practices to draw out the most effective instructional approaches to teaching words, multiword expressions and grammar patterns.
